What Are Electronic Door Locks?
Electronic door locks are locking systems that utilize an electronic mechanism to operate, instead of traditional mechanical locks that rely on secrets. These locks can be managed utilizing numerous methods, consisting of keypads, smart device apps, or biometric sensors. The function of electronic door locks is to supply enhanced security and ease of gain access to compared to standard locking mechanisms.
Kinds Of Electronic Door Locks
There are a number of kinds of electronic door locks, each with its own special functions and benefits. Below is a table summarizing the most common types:
Type of Electronic Lock
Description
Advantages
Keypad Locks
Require a numerical code entered by means of a keypad.
Easy to use, no physical secrets needed.
Smart Locks
Can be managed via mobile phone apps and typically consist of features like remote gain access to.
Deals maximum convenience and control.
Biometric Locks
Use finger print, facial recognition, or other biometric information to give access.
High security, challenging to replicate.
Bluetooth Locks
Link to smart devices or tablets by means of Bluetooth for gain access to.
Convenient for users knowledgeable about digital technology.
Remote-Controlled Locks
Operated by means of remote control devices, frequently used in companies.
Enables quick access without physical keys.
Advantages of Electronic Door Locks
Switching to electronic door locks provides many advantages that can improve overall security and convenience. Here are some of the most prominent advantages:
- Enhanced Security: Electronic locks frequently include sophisticated security features like file encryption, making unapproved access more tough.
- Convenience: Users can acquire access without needing to bring keys. In a lot of cases, they can quickly reset codes or handle gain access to remotely.
- Audit Trails: Many electronic locks supply logs of who went into or exited, using valuable insights into any suspicious activity.
- Availability: Remote access and management functions enable house owners to monitor their doors from anywhere, supplying comfort.
- Combination with Smart Home Systems: Electronic door locks can be incorporated with other smart home devices, such as security electronic cameras and alarms, developing a cohesive security network.
Elements to Consider When Choosing Electronic Door Locks
When choosing an electronic door lock, it is important to think about numerous aspects to guarantee the best fit for your requirements. Here are some essential factors to consider:
- Type of Access Control: Decide whether a keypad, biometric, or smart app control is best for your way of life.
- Security Features: Look for additional functions such as auto-lock, tamper alarms, or emergency override alternatives.
- Power Source: Many electronic locks run on batteries; thus, it's vital to consider how frequently battery replacement is needed.
- Compatibility: Ensure the lock is suitable with your existing door hardware and frame.
- User Management: Choose a lock that permits easy addition or removal of users, particularly in shared living circumstances.
Installation and Maintenance
Installation
Setting up an electronic door lock can differ substantially based on the type and model. In basic, the procedure involves:
- Removing the Existing Lock: Unscrewing and getting the present lock from the door.
- Setting Up the New Lock: Following the producer's guidelines to make sure correct alignment and fitting.
- Evaluating the Lock: Once installed, it's necessary to test the lock to validate it runs as anticipated.
Some house owners prefer to hire an expert for installation, specifically when dealing with complex systems.
Upkeep
Regular maintenance of electronic door locks is important for durability and functionality. Here are easy maintenance tips:
- Battery Replacement: Keep track of battery life and replace them as required.
- Firmware Updates: Ensure that smart locks are regularly updated to protect versus possible vulnerabilities.
- Tidy and Inspect: Regularly clean the lock and look for any physical damage or use that could impact performance.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Can electronic door locks be hacked?A: While no system is
completely impervious to hacking, electronic door locks with robust file encryption and security steps considerably lower the threat. Q2: Do I require Wi-Fi to use a smart lock?A: Not all smart locks need continuous Wi-Fi. Some run solely via Bluetooth or have offline performance, though Wi-Fi can enhance their features. Q5: Are electronic door locks appropriate for outside use?A: Yes, lots of electronic locks are designed for outside conditions, however it is important to examine the specs to ensure weather condition resistance.
